Tierarztpraxis Dr. Anette Tillner

Leonhardsgasse 9, 60389 Frankfurt am Main

The veterinary practice of Dr. Anette Tillner in Frankfurt Seckbach provides comprehensive medical care for dogs, cats, and a wide variety of small pets. The dedicated team is characterized by a family-like atmosphere, professional expertise, and a particularly compassionate approach to their patients. In addition to modern conventional diagnostics and surgery, the practice places a strong focus on holistic therapeutic approaches such as physiotherapy, bioresonance, and homeopathy. Pet owners appreciate the thorough consultations and individual care, which also ensure a high quality of life for senior animals.
